Welcome to 21 Woodland - a beautiful semi-detached raised ranch located in one of Kingsville's newly developed neighbourhoods. Built in 2020, this 2+2 bedroom, 3 full bathroom home offers spacious, functional living for families, retirees, or investors alike. Enjoy cove ceilings with recessed lighting, large kitchen with granite counters, island seating, a cozy fireplace, a primary bedroom w/ private balcony, 4pc ensuite, and walk-in closet. Step outside into your fully fenced backyard with room to entertain. The newly finished lower level boasts a family room, 2 additional bedrooms, full 3pc bathroom, laundry, storage, an office nook, and a grade entrance, ideal for guests or multigenerational living. walking distance to Kingsville arena complex (hello pickle ball, soccer, hockey and baseball), parks, schools and just minutes from downtown Kingsville, Highway 3, and all other local amenities.
